The Syria Rail Wheel Sensors Market is witnessing steady growth due to increasing investments in railway infrastructure development. Rail wheel sensors play a crucial role in ensuring the safety and efficiency of train operations by detecting wheel defects, tracking speed, and monitoring wheel wear. The market is driven by the government`s focus on expanding and modernizing the country`s railway network to enhance transportation connectivity. Additionally, the growing demand for advanced sensor technologies to improve the overall performance and reliability of rail systems is propelling market growth. The Syria Rail Wheel Sensors Market faces several challenges, including political instability and ongoing conflicts in the region, which can disrupt rail operations and hinder infrastructure development. Additionally, economic sanctions imposed on Syria may limit the availability of advanced sensor technologies and international collaborations, impacting the modernization of railway systems. Limited investment in rail infrastructure and technology due to the unstable environment further exacerbates the challenges faced by the market. The lack of skilled professionals and expertise in the field of rail technology also presents a hurdle in implementing sensor-based solutions efficiently. Overall, the Syria Rail Wheel Sensors Market struggles with political, economic, and technological barriers that hamper its growth and innovation potential.
